As you might already know, my colleagues and I have spent this week combing through our archives and soliciting your suggestions for whom to recognize in our RealLIST Startups, which drops later this month. If you're new to the show: This annual list highlights the top 20 companies in each geographic market we cover whose recent accomplishments and innovations make them worth following. Eligible startups need to have been founded no earlier than 2020; generate most of their revenue come from a product; demonstrate a track record of success; and remain independent, with no M&As or IPOs. And we don't repeat any startups in the top 10 of any prior RealLIST, no matter how well they've done since then. While we don't solicit formal nominations (à la our Technical.ly Awards), we still value your expertise and insight into Baltimore's regional tech world.
